The Boise Metro Chamber added eight at-large board members to round out the 2021 Boise Metro Chamber leadership roster. Six individual board members will join as well as the incoming chairs for Boise Valley Economic Partnership and Boise Convention and Visitors Bureau who will have a seat on the Chamber board.




The six members added to the Board of Directors for 2021 include: John McCreedy, president and CEO of Amalgamated Sugar; Gioia Woo, site director of Tandem Diabetes Care Boise; Bret Moffett, president and CEO of POWER Engineers; Jeff Newgard, president and CEO of Bank of Idaho; Kent Oram, president and CEO of Idaho Central Credit Union and Tom Werner, president and CEO of Lamb Weston.


BVEP’s incoming chair will be Phil Archer, vice president of Fidelity National Title and Escrow. John Cunningham, CEO of Block 22 Hotels and Idaho Central Arena, will be the chair for the Boise Convention and Visitors Bureau. The Leadership Boise Chair as well as Boise Young Professionals Chair will have an ex-officio non-voting seat on the Board of Directors. Josh Shiverick of Cushing Terrell will take over as the Leadership Boise Chair and Kati Stallings of deChase Miksis will be the Boise Young Professionals Chair.
